Noble (Adjective)
Meaning 1
Of or belonging to or constituting the hereditary aristocracy especially as derived from feudal times; "of noble birth".

Meaning 2
Impressive in appearance; "a baronial mansion"; "an imposing residence"; "a noble tree"; "severe-looking policemen sat astride noble horses"; "stately columns".

Meaning 3
Inert especially toward oxygen; "a noble gas such as helium or neon"; "noble metals include gold and silver and platinum".

Meaning 4
Having or showing or indicative of high or elevated character; "a noble spirit"; "noble deeds".
